American French Style Fridge Freezer

The American fridge-freezer is a popular choice for those who require more storage space. They come with an open-air fridge above, and a large drawer below for the freezer.

They also come with compartments for storing things like breast milk and frozen meals. Multi air-flow technology and no-frost technology ensures the longest-lasting freshness.

Features

American french style fridge freezers are different to traditional side by sides. They feature two doors in the top part that open in the French style that gives you a wider vista of the vast refrigerator cavity. The freezer sections have 1 or 2 drawers that can be pulled out, giving you a great way to keep all your frozen food items in one place without having to go through the entire fridge searching for something specific.

One of the primary reasons to choose a American french style fridge freezer is that they typically have greater capacities than standard fridge freezers. The fridge freezers are designed with a capacity of between 400L to 700L that means you can store plenty of food!

However, with this additional space comes an increase in size and the need to ensure that your new fridge will be a good fit in your kitchen. In the ideal scenario, you should measure both the vertical and horizontal dimensions of your kitchen to make sure that you have enough space for the new french door refrigerator freezer.

It is also important to consider the height of your fridge. Most of our models are 175cm to 180cm (5ft7in and 5ft9in) tall when upright. However, this may differ depending on the model you choose.

A few of our American Fridge Freezers have a built-in water dispensers that can supply cold and filtered water on demand or with ice. This can to speed up kitchen chores!

A majority of American refrigerators and freezers have features like ActiveSmart Foodcare, which is a system that learns your usage patterns and adjusts the temperature as well as airflow and humidity to ensure that food stays more fresh for longer. Both the freezer and fridge compartments can be adjusted to meet your requirements.

Design

American French-style fridge freezers fuse style and function, giving you a beautiful and user-friendly interior. This kind of refrigerator stands out because of its design. The double doors open to reveal a spacious and comfortable interior that is ideal for keeping food and drinks. It also has a full-width salad crisper, and plenty of space to store fresh produce. The freezer compartment is easily accessible thanks to two drawers that are French-style as well, while modern technologies like multi air-flow and total no-frost help to stop the leakage of cold air making your food more fresh longer.

It's crucial to think about the way this design will work in your kitchen. Based on the size of your house, you'll need to ensure that the fridge can be placed in a space that has enough space for the doors to open wide - especially if you opt for one with an integrated ice dispenser. It's also important to keep in mind that American-style fridge freezers are typically taller than other types of refrigeration which means they won't be a good fit for smaller homes.

Another consideration is whether the symmetrical appearance of an American French-style fridge freezer click here will complement the decor of your kitchen. Certain models have a range of gorgeous finishes to suit any style, while others are designed to seamlessly blend into a sleek contemporary kitchen. These are typically stainless steel or white exteriors with a gloss black trim making them an elegant feature for any kitchen.

In contrast, side-byside refrigerators have a simpler style and are typically available in a range of neutral shades to complement your cabinets and countertops.

Energy efficiency

In terms of energy efficiency, French fridge freezers are generally less energy-intensive than American ones. This makes them a good option if you're worried about the impact your new fridge will have on your electricity bill and the environment. Energy consumption is typically measured in Kilowatt-hours (kWh) and manufacturers are required to make this data public so you can compare models easily.

The centre parting on French-style refrigerator freezers can also improve energy efficiency. It prevents cold air from getting drawn into the freezer compartment and up the back, which can decrease the capacity of the entire. The refrigerator section of a French-style refrigerator tends to be bigger than a side-by-side model. This enables larger amounts of frozen american fridge freezer french style and fresh food to be stored and makes it a great choice for families and those who like to entertain.

Another distinction is that the freezer's bottom drawer of a French style fridge opens as a drawer rather than doors which is more comfortable and makes accessing frozen foods simpler. Certain models, such as this Siemens iQ500, go further to improve usability. They come with a convenient door-in-door feature that allows you to store snacks, drinks and other items without having to open the main refrigerator.

Many French-style refrigerators have built-in ice dispensers that can be activated by pressing an icon. This is an easier, more hygienic and cost-effective alternative to traditional ice tray. It's also great for children who are always on the go and like to have a snack at any time during the day.

Another thing to consider is that certain French-style refrigerators are available with a wine cellar. This feature dedicates an area in the fridge to keeping and cooling your favorite bottles. It's an excellent option for those who like to entertain or simply want french style fridge to display their wine collection.

Stores

Fridge freezers Best French fridge freezer are available in many different sizes and shapes. There's a fridge-freezer to suit any type of home. While side-by-side fridge freezers have always been a popular option, French door refrigerators are becoming more popular due to their stylish look.

What exactly are they? What are the french style fridge main differences between them and the traditional American refrigerator freezers?

French door refrigerators have two doors on the top part that, when opened, reveal a huge fridge cavity. The bottom part has 1 or 2 drawers that can be used to store your frozen food items. The drawers are particularly useful as you can access the contents of your freezer without opening the doors of your fridge, which can help you save energy.

Aside from the obvious differences in design in design, a French-door fridge freezer has more storage space than a side by side freezer in the fridge. This makes it ideal for those who like to buy food items and drinks. French door refrigerators often come with additional features to help keep your food more organized and fresh. There are models with digital temperature controls on the outside and adjustable shelves and a full width salad crisper and dispensers for ice and water as well as an inside TV that you can watch while you cook.

You should also be aware that fridge freezers take up more space in your kitchen due to the extra storage they offer. It is essential to ensure that you have enough space before committing. It is essential to ensure that you have enough space to allow the doors of your fridge to fully open. This is how you will be able to access your food and drinks.
